Nutanix Flow is a Software Defined Network and Network Security (Overlay Networks, micro-segmentation & security operations) product that provides a simplified way to create and manage Overlay VLANs, VPCs and application centric security policies.

Flow enables NW & Security administrators to govern their applications and environments independent of the physical infrastructure.

Flow delivers advanced networking, security services and compliance insights that allow enterprises to gain visibility and granular control of their enterprise applications.
